Newman, 74, of Rockwood, died Saturday, Feb. 26, in Somerset Community Hospital where he had been a patient two and one half years. Mr. Newman was born in Summit Township, September 21, 1874, the son of Alexander and Ann Fike Newman. He lived the greater part of his life in Milford Township. He was widely known as a cattle dealer. Earlier in life, he was a teacher, having taught in Hooversville, Rockwood and Black Township. His wife, Phoebe Queer Newman, preceded him in death. He is survived by three brothers, Milton and Lloyd Newman of Rockwood and Judd Newman of Akron, O., and by a sister, Mrs. Nevin Shaulis of Somerset. Funeral services were conducted Tuesday afternoon at the Walter S. Hoffman Funeral Home, Somerset, the Rev. W. F. Berkebile of the Rockwood Church of the Brethren officiating. Burial was made in Pleasant Hill Cemetery. Meyersdale Republican, March 3, 1949
